Featured Sound Set: Sonorous
32 Programs for the Korg Kronos.
Image

It has been a long time since my last Korg Kronos sound set was released, but today a new sound set is released called Sonorous. It has 32 programs specially designed for ambient music.

You can download it from my website: http://www.quirobinez.nl

And i have a big surprise for you all: It's FREE of charge!
